Abstract
A carton setup machine has a suction device for withdrawing collapsed sleeve type cartons from a magazine. The suction device moves inwardly and outwardly on a slidable rod as it orbits about a central rotating shaft. An oscillating gripper mounted outside the orbit of the suction device pulls outwardly on an outer panel of the collapsed carton to begin opening it.
